Horn flies are small in size, approximately 3/16” in length and are usually found on the backs, sides and poll area of cattle. During a warm summer afternoon they can be found on the belly region of cattle. On Animal Premise Backrubber Beef Dairy - Lactating Dairy - Non-Lactating Swine Sheep Goats Horses Poultry Dogs Barn Flies Horn Flies Cluster Flies … WebMonitor fly pressure and treat accordingly: Use short residual treatments (e.g. pour-on's) during low fly pressure. Use long residual control (insecticidal ear tags) during high fly pressure i.e. when fly worry is obvious, or when there are >30 flies per dairy cow or >200 flies on beef cattle.
